No tickets will be sold at the door. \nEach summer during Fort Meigs’ living history encampments\, strange lights and sounds\, along with the appearance of soldiers long dead have been reported by staff\, volunteers\, and visiting re-enactors. These phenomenal occurrences have never been accounted for or explained. \nGuided by lantern light\, experience ghostly tales around campfires within the walls of this historic fortification. \nCost:\nAdults 18+ – $15\nSeniors (60+): $12\nChildren (6-17): $10*\nNote: This program is not suitable for children 5 and under \nAdditional Notes:\nAdvanced tickets to this event are required. DESCRIPTION:Sauder Village | Oct. 28-29 \n10 a.m.-5 p.m. \n“The Art of Wood” \nThe Midwest’s premier showcase for wood artisans and craftspeople\, the 36th annual Woodcarver’s Show & Sale will feature woodcarvers\, woodworkers\, and wood turners who create one-of-a-kind art. Guests will enjoy visiting exhibitors\, watching demonstrations\, and shopping at this juried art show. \nFounder’s Hall will be filled with skilled wood artisans showcasing hand-crafted wood art during the two-day event. You will discover artists specializing in relief and chip carving\, caricatures\, wood-burning\, wood-turning\, and one-of-a-kind sculptural pieces. Not only will guests have a chance to see the artists and purchase their works\, but they will also be able to learn more about this traditional art form through various demonstrations.

DESCRIPTION:Valentine Theatre | October 20-21 \n8 p.m. \nRita Barbour Kern Masterworks\nRachel Barton Pine Plays Tchaikovsky\nLauded as “striking and charismatic…with a bravura technique and soulful musicianship\,” by the New York Times\, American violinist Rachel Barton Pine performs Tchaikovsky’s only concerto for violin\, yet one of the most recognized of its genre. Beethoven’s “little symphony in F\,” his eighth and Bach’s third Brandenburg Concerto for three violins\, three violas\, three cellos and harpsichord round out the program.
